MET Hedge Fund Activity: Q4 2020 in Review

1,045 of the 5,651 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in MetLife (MET) for Q4 2020, worth a combined $31.6B — up 25% from $25.2B a quarter earlier.

Buyers outnumbered sellers: 158 funds opened new MET positions and 61 closed out — a net gain of 97 holders — while 312 added to existing stakes and 428 trimmed.

The largest buyer was Franklin Resources, adding an estimated $203M. The largest seller was BlackRock, cutting an estimated $182M.
